修复FileNameUtil.cleanInvalid无法去除换行符问题

This commit is contained in:
Looly
2022-09-17 22:27:51 +08:00
parent 351f5305d9
commit e0bb2da87b
3 changed files with 23 additions and 6 deletions

View File

@@ -0,0 +1,16 @@
package cn.hutool.core.io.file;
import org.junit.Assert;
import org.junit.Test;
public class FileNameUtilTest {
@Test
public void cleanInvalidTest(){
String name = FileNameUtil.cleanInvalid("1\n2\n");
Assert.assertEquals("12", name);
name = FileNameUtil.cleanInvalid("\r1\r\n2\n");
Assert.assertEquals("12", name);
}
}